It could certainly be worse. I`ve pretty much written off the forward facing paint of my track car. Anytime you`re on a track with other cars, those surfaces get blasted with all of the track debris.



Of course off-road excursions don`t really help either! I`ve done a few of those with my "antiquated" rear suspension coming around to say hello.



Don`t forget that if you like all of your paint, racers tape is pretty cheap and will save a lot of post-track clean-up. My next track car, a Lotus Elise, will get to be more familiar with this then the coupe. Also, don`t forget to clean the wheels after sessions, they really take abuse from the extra brakedust. My wheels were just recently powdercoated brake-dust grey to minimize the guilt I feel from not immediately cleaning them.
